Mets Open to Trading Starling Marte

Mets are open to trading OF Starling Marte for relief help, according to Pat Ragazzo of Sports Illustrated. Marte, 36, is in the last year of a four-year, 78 million-dollar contract he signed in 2021. He is due $19.5 million for the 2025 season. Mets Lose Nate Lavender, Mike Vasil in Rule 5 Draft

In somewhat of a surprise, the Mets did not select a player in the MLB portion of the Rule 5 draft. They did, however, lose lefty Nate Lavender, who was selected by the Tampa Bay Rays and right-handed pitcher Mike Vasil, who was selected by the Philadelphia Phillies. BREAKING: Garrett Crochet Traded to Red Sox

The Red Sox are finalizing a trade to acquire Garrett Crochet from the White Sox, according to Julian McWilliams of the Boston Globe. In return, the White Sox will receive Kyle Teel (MLB.com’s No. 25), Braden Montgomery (MLB.com’s No. 54), Chase Meidroth (Boston’s No. 11), and RHP Wikelman Gonzalez (Boston’s No. 14), according to Ken Rosenthal of the Atheltic.
